The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KP) government on Monday started a crackdown against transporters involved in the overcharging of passengers despite a significant reduction in petroleum products prices. Zafarullah Khan Umarzai, Special Assistant to the Caretaker Chief Minister of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a for Transport and Housing has issued clear directives to transport officials in this regard.
